Basement Slab Installation Questions
What is a basement slab installation? It involves pouring a concrete foundation floor in the basement area to create a stable, level surface for finishing or storage.
Why is proper preparation important for basement slabs? Proper site preparation ensures a solid base, prevents cracks, and helps manage moisture issues in the basement.
What types of projects typically require a basement slab? Common projects include finishing a basement, creating additional living space, or installing new flooring over an existing concrete surface.
How can property owners ensure a durable basement slab? Ensuring proper drainage, using quality materials, and following best installation practices contribute to a long-lasting slab.
